Sloping Profiles: Design Considerations and Superior Practices
When implementing angled copings, several critical considerations must be addressed . The chief goal is to guarantee effective liquid drainage , preventing damage to the facade. Angle is crucial ; a base of 2 degrees is typically advised, but larger angles may be needed depending on regional climate and potential precipitation . Adequate elements selection is also vital, opting for robust and weather-resistant options . Moreover , proper waterproofing must be integrated to prevent water entry at connections with the structure. Finally , routine inspection and upkeep are necessary for long-term performance .

Setting Sloping Trim - A Practical Guide
To begin installing sloping copings, first meticulously calculating the parapet edge . Subsequently , condition your compound, ensuring it’s a workable blend . Utilizing a straightedge , form a small inclination clear from the facade to permit water to flow . Slowly install each capstone stone, making sure for levelness and securely bedding them in. At the end , remove any spare bedding and let it to cure entirely before exposure with the weather .
Deciding on Sloping Copings vs. Standard Edges: Which is Best to The Project ?
When designing a building facade , the decision between sloping and conventional copings is important . Sloping copings are created to efficiently move rain away from the structure , minimizing risk of leaks . This is particularly helpful in regions with heavy rainfall . Traditional copings, while often more implemented , can gather water , conceivably resulting in ice & thaw cycles and eventual integrity issues . Consider your regional conditions and the aesthetic design of your building to figure out the optimal profile option.
